#281607 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#281607 is composed of 15.7% red, 8.6%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45% magenta, 82.5% yellow and 84.3% black. It has a hue angle of 27.3 degrees, a saturation of 70.2% and a lightness of 9.2%. #281607 color hex could be obtained by blending #502c0e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

Shades and Tints of #281607

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070401 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#281607

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#181717 is the less saturated color, while #2d1602 is the most saturated one.
